
In this blog, we’ll explore what WordPress web development is, why it’s so popular, and how to get started—whether you’re a beginner or looking to expand your skills as a developer.
In the ever-evolving digital world, having a solid online presence is no longer optional—it’s essential. Whether you’re building a personal blog, launching an eCommerce store, or creating a corporate website, WordPress web development remains one of the most reliable, scalable, and cost-effective solutions available today.
What is WordPress Web Development?
WordPress is an open-source content management system (CMS) written in PHP and powered by a MySQL or MariaDB database. Launched in 2003, it started as a blogging platform and has since grown into the most widely used website builder in the world—powering over 43% of all websites on the internet as of 2025.
WordPress web development involves designing, building, and customizing websites using the WordPress platform. It ranges from basic theme customization to advanced plugin development, API integration, and headless CMS setups.
Why Choose WordPress for Web Development?
1. User-Friendly Interface
Even beginners can create stunning websites without touching a line of code, thanks to the intuitive dashboard and visual editors like Gutenberg or Elementor.
2. Fully Customizable
With thousands of themes and over 60,000 plugins, WordPress offers flexibility for any type of website—blogs, portfolios, eCommerce stores, forums, membership sites, and more.
3. SEO-Friendly
WordPress is built with clean code and offers extensive SEO plugins like Yoast and Rank Math, helping you rank better on search engines.
4. Responsive Design
Most WordPress themes are mobile-friendly, ensuring your site looks great across all devices.
5. Strong Community Support
The global WordPress community contributes to plugins, security updates, and troubleshooting—making help easy to find when you need it.
Key Components of WordPress Web Development
1. Themes
Themes control the layout and appearance of your website. You can choose a pre-designed theme or build a custom one using PHP, HTML, CSS, and JavaScript.
2. Plugins
Plugins add extra functionality to your site. Whether you need contact forms, SEO tools, payment gateways, or performance optimizers, there’s likely a plugin for it.
3. Custom Post Types & Taxonomies
These features let you structure content beyond regular posts and pages—ideal for portfolios, product listings, and more.
4. REST API
Developers can use the WordPress REST API to build custom apps or integrate with third-party platforms.
5. WooCommerce
For eCommerce sites, WooCommerce (a WordPress plugin) offers powerful features like inventory management, payment integration, shipping options, and more.
Tools and Skills You’ll Need
To become a proficient WordPress developer, it helps to have knowledge in:
- PHP – The core language of WordPress
- HTML/CSS/JavaScript – For front-end customization
- MySQL – Database management
- Git – Version control
- Local development tools like XAMPP, LocalWP, or Docker
✅ Ready to Start Your WordPress Journey?
If you’re looking to build a custom WordPress website or need help optimizing your existing one, consider reaching out to a professional developer—or dive into the community and start learning today!